The breed created its debut in the usa at the conclusion of the nineteenth century and promptly became a family favored. Their recognition declined throughout the environment wars (they were routinely found as being a immediate representation of Germany) but resurged while in the fifties and also have comfortably been a supporter most loved at any time given that. While mainly stored as pets in the U.S., dachshunds remain utilized to hunt in Europe.

You can find massive variances of view as to when dachshunds have been exclusively bred for their goal of searching badger, as the American Kennel Club states the dachshund was bred inside the 15th century, when the Dachshund Club of The us states that foresters bred the canines while in the 18th or nineteenth century.[citation required]
